Last Updated at 11 October 2024WEST RAJNAGAR S.B SCHOOL: A Rural Education Hub in Tripura
Nestled in the rural landscape of RAJNAGAR block within SOUTH TRIPURA district of Tripura, WEST RAJNAGAR S.B SCHOOL stands as a beacon of education for the local community. Established in 1981, this government-run school serves students from Grades 1 to 8, offering a co-educational environment with a focus on Bengali as the medium of instruction.
A Look Inside: Facilities and Resources
The school boasts a sturdy government building with four well-maintained classrooms, providing adequate space for learning. While the school lacks a boundary wall and electrical connection, it ensures access to clean water through hand pumps. The presence of one functional boys' toilet and one girls' toilet further contributes to a hygienic learning environment.
Despite the lack of a library and computers, the school makes up for it with a spacious playground where students can engage in physical activities and develop their motor skills. The absence of computer-aided learning is further addressed by the school's commitment to providing a mid-day meal, ensuring students are well-nourished and ready to learn.
Teaching Staff and Academic Focus
The school is staffed by five male teachers who diligently guide students through the primary and upper primary levels. Although the school lacks a pre-primary section and doesn't offer residential facilities, it remains dedicated to providing quality education within its rural setting.
Accessibility and Approach
WEST RAJNAGAR S.B SCHOOL is conveniently accessible throughout the year via a well-maintained road. The academic session commences in April, aligning with the traditional school calendar.
